OH BOY
Tragicomedy • Germany 2012 • 83 min. • FSK 12 • Director: Jan-Ole Gersters • German version
Niko is in his late twenties and dropped out of law school quite some time ago. Since then, he’s been living day to day, drifting through the streets of his city and marveling at the people around him. With quiet curiosity, he watches them navigate everyday life, unaware that he himself is becoming an outsider. But suddenly, reality catches up with Niko, and he is confronted with the consequences of his passivity.
